    The PS4 Daija is a stick that I own, so let me add a few things. The change on the buttons to open up the stick is a huge upgrade. Because they were sticking out a lot on the PS4 version, the stick could be opened way to often accidentaly. Could happen while being in a backpack or playing on a chair with arm rests (yes really).
    The new buttons layout is a huge downgrade, you're right on this.
    While you did mention that you can't really mount korean levers out of the box, you didn't mention that you can't use screw in buttons neither. It was a huge pain in the ass on the older model and they still haven't changed this unfortunately.
    This stick is close to being very good, but these weird limitations made me switch to Qanba and Hori for my main sticks. Also the buttons layout is not standard Vewlix but that's up to preference wether you like or dislike this change!

    Here's what i've learned about this stick upon looking it up and putting it on the list of possible sticks to buy. Overall its great specially that you can gain access to internals on the fly and executes it smoothly with minor hiccups and probably does it better that the MCZ TE2 and RAZER Panthera and not having to worry about replacing the cable since its USB type C, you just need to look out for what cable that can fit that hole. But it somewwhat shares some of the same issues that it has like the previous sticks that i've mentioned, mainly the hinge, which at some point can giveway and break dur to the material being plastic. I don't see any cons with the customization for the artwork since its one of the easiest out there. The only thing i'd be worried about is the platic overall as time progresses, will brittle out? Will you have issues with the plastic quality? Time will tell cause i never had an issue with the whole case with some of my sticks as time went on
